Technological Advances in Unveiling Hidden Treasures
Advancements in technology have significantly enhanced the ability of archaeologists and historians to explore and document the mysteries hidden within temples and churches. Techniques such as ground-penetrating radar, 3D scanning, and infrared imaging have revolutionized the way we uncover and study these ancient structures.
Ground-penetrating radar allows researchers to detect anomalies beneath the surface, indicating the presence of hidden chambers or crypts without the need for invasive excavation. This non-destructive method preserves the integrity of the site while providing valuable data for further exploration. Check out the video below to see this technology in action.
Technology | Application | Benefits |
---|---|---|
Ground-Penetrating Radar | Detects hidden chambers | Non-invasive exploration |
3D Scanning | Documents architectural details | Precise analysis and interpretation |
Infrared Imaging | Reveals hidden paintings and frescoes | Preservation of delicate artworks |
Preservation and Ethical Considerations
While the discovery and exploration of hidden treasures within temples and churches offer exciting opportunities for learning and preservation, they also raise important ethical considerations. The need to balance archaeological exploration with the preservation of the site’s religious significance is paramount. Many of these structures continue to serve as active places of worship, necessitating a respectful and sensitive approach to exploration.
Collaboration with local communities and religious authorities is essential to ensure that exploration efforts align with cultural and spiritual values. This partnership helps safeguard the integrity of the site while allowing for the responsible study and preservation of its historical and cultural treasures. Engaging with the community also fosters a deeper appreciation and understanding of the site’s significance, ensuring its legacy for future generations.
